Youssef bin Ahmed Kanoo Awards presented in Bahrain

MANAMA, April 21, 2015

The eighth Youssef bin Ahmed Kanoo Awards were presented to the winners last night at a ceremony at the Gulf Hotel Conference Centre in Bahrain held under the patronage of Deputy Premier Shaikh Khalid bin Abdulla Al Khalifa.

Egyptian citizen and Saudi Umm Al Qura University literary criticism and rhetoric assistant professor Dr Mohammed Meshraf Youssef Khedr won the $50,000 Award for Islamic Studies, said a report in the Gulf Daily News (GDN), our sister publication.

Algerian Setif University commercial sciences assistant professor Dr Faisal Al Taher Sheyad was presented with the $50,000 award in the category of Finance and Economy for his research paper 'Reality of Arab Bourses: Challenges and Competition'.

Egyptian diagnostic radiologist Dr Baha'a Mohammed Al Sayyed Mahsoub and rheumatology physical medicine and rehabilitation specialist Dr Amira Mohammed Bandari Ali are the co-winners of the $50,000 award in the medical category for their research 'Orthopaedics - the restoration of the joints'.

Shaikh Khalid hailed the contribution of Bahraini families in promoting charity, disseminating scientific values and honouring Arab scientists and thinkers.

He paid tribute to the Youssef bin Ahmed Kanoo group for its pioneering role over the past 125 years in promoting the cultural of community partnership and corporate social responsibility.

He paid tribute to the trading family, hailing its philanthropic drive and landmark legacy of mosques, schools, health centres and convention centres.

He praised the initiative of the Kanoo family to allocate an endowment worth $6 million whose investment proceeds would go towards supporting the Youssef bin Ahmed Kanoo Awards in Islamic Studies, Finance and Economy and a third scientific field.

Youssef bin Ahmed Kanoo Award board of trustees chairman Khalid bin Mohammed Kanoo thanked the Deputy Premier for patronising the ceremony.

He said that the award has been granted, since its inception in 2001, to 21 laureates from Bahrain, Saudi Arabia, Egypt, Iraq, Algeria, Palestine and Sudan. - TradeArabia News Service
